Allium cepa ( Southport Yellow Globe Onion ) 'Southport Yellow Globe', also known as 'Yellow Globe', is an heirloom variety. It does well in warmer climes. The bulbs are prefectly round, usually 3 inches across. This cultivar stores very well.

They are known by the common name "onion" usually refers to Allium cepa. Allium cepa is also known as the "garden onion" or bulb onion. It is grown underground by the plant as a vertical shoot that is used for food storage.
